Understanding Espresso Brewing Strategies and Their Very best Ratios

Whether or not you are a espresso aficionado or an off-the-cuff drinker, understanding the completely different brewing strategies and their very best coffee-to-water ratios is crucial for optimizing your espresso expertise. This is a breakdown of in style brewing strategies and their really useful ratios:

Brewing Methodology Very best Espresso-to-Water Ratio
Pour-over 1:15 to 1:17
French press 1:10 to 1:12
Drip brewing 1:15 to 1:17
Chemex 1:15 to 1:17
Aeropress 1:10 to 1:12
Chilly brew 1:4 to 1:6

The impression of temperature, water high quality, and brewing time on the flavour and power of brewed espresso

The temperature of the water, the standard of the water itself, and the brewing time all play vital roles in shaping the flavour and power of your espresso:

Temperature

The best brewing temperature is between 195°F and 205°F, because it permits for optimum extraction of the espresso’s taste compounds. Water that is too scorching can burn the espresso, whereas water that is too chilly can under-extract the flavors.

Water high quality

The mineral content material and pH degree of the water can considerably impression the flavour and power of the espresso. Exhausting water, for instance, can result in a bitter style, whereas gentle water can lead to a weak, insipid taste.

Brewing time

The brewing time, or steeping time, impacts the speed of extraction and the ensuing taste profile. Longer brewing instances can result in over-extraction and a bitter style, whereas shorter brewing instances can lead to under-extraction and a weak taste.

Solutions to Widespread Questions

Q: What are the best coffee-to-water ratios for various brewing strategies? A: The best ratios differ relying on the brewing technique, however a basic place to begin is 1:15 to 1:17 for drip brewing, 1:12 to 1:15 for French press, and 1:6 to 1:9 for espresso.

Q: Why is accuracy in measuring espresso grounds vital? A: Minor variations in measurement can tremendously impression the ultimate product’s taste and power, making accuracy essential in attaining an ideal cup.

Q: Can roasting degree have an effect on the popular coffee-to-water ratio? A: Sure, roasting degree can affect the best ratio as a result of variations in taste profile, acidity, and physique.

Q: How can I alter the coffee-to-water ratio to swimsuit my particular person tastes and preferences? A: Experiment with completely different ratios, take note of taste profiles, and alter as wanted to search out the right stability to your style buds.
